  • In order to improve the life and reliability of fluid components used in the Automotive, Hydraulics and Aerospace industries, the cleanliness of the system parts and components before their assembly into the system is being addressed. The measurement of components and parts cleanliness is related to contaminant collection, analysis and data reporting and ISO Standard are continually being developed to control procedures. This Paper explains the processes in these standards and explains how similar procedures have been adapted to suit the requirements of the respective Industry. It also gives guidance and recommendations on the implementation of these standards, so that best use can be made of them.

  • In order to promote foodservice for older adults, foodservice directors in Continuing Care Retirement Communities (CCRCs) must identify the dimensions used by residents to evaluate the service quality of dining service. A multidimensional measure of perceived service quality was developed based on residents' responses about their experiences with dining service. A survey was administered to residents in two CCRCs. Based on the results of principal component analysis, this study identified four dimensions: food quality, dining room employee's attitude and service skills, dining room employee's safety and cleanliness, and systemization of service delivery process. A new dimension that reflects residents' concern for the dining mom employees' safety and cleanliness also emerged. 1bis study points to areas of improvement for food quality and dining room employee's safety and cleanliness.

  • The growing use of aluminum for castings over the past decade has brought with it the increased scrutiny of component properties. One area that has received much attention is the effect of in inclusions - or impurities particles held in the metal - on casting properties. A new method of electromagnetic separation for removal of inclusions in aluminum alloy melts is proposed. The principle is that as the electromagnetic force induced in metal acts on inclusions due to low electric conductivity, they are moved to the direction opposite to electromagnetic force and can be separated and removed from the melt. Experiments were carried out on A356 melt mixed alumina particles and commercial Al alloys of ADC 10 and 12. In the experiment using A356, it was proved that $Al_2O_3$ particles was separated and removed continuously from matrix melt by electromagnetic force. Based on these results, the continuous separation experiment that used ADC 10, 12 was carried and the cleanliness of melt was assessed by the amount of porosity, hydrogen contents, PoDFA and mechanical properties through tensile test. As the results of analyses, the amount of porosity and hydrogen contents decreased without variation of chemical composition in the specimen that passed the electromagnetic continuous separator. In addition, tensile strength and elongation of this specimen increased by $20{\sim}30%$ because of reduction of inclusions.

  • A ball strainer screen module, which is used for a condenser tube cleaning system, is a critical mechanical component for maintaining condenser cleanliness. Despite of this importance, not many research have been focused on this module because of its relatively low usage. Employing CFD, this study examines the implication of fluid velocity change and blockage ratio on the ball strainer screen velocity and the static pressure distribution. Through this study, the impact of blockage in the space between ball strainer screen modules is verified. Also, it is found that the ranges of non-dimensional velocity distribution and static pressure distribution decrease as blockage ratio becomes smaller.

  • A new polymer technology commercialized with the name of Core Shell has been developed by Ondeo Nalco Company. Laboratory evaluations have demonstrated that Core Shell polymers produce a floc with high shear resistance, making them the flocculants of choice for modern high-speed paper machines. Core Shell polymers provide significant papermaking benefits, when used as single component or in combination with microparticles. At this time, the new program has been successfully applied on more than 60 paper and board machines across the world. Implementation of Core Shell polymers with or without a microparticle provided better and more stable retention values and improvements in paper quality, system cleanliness and machine runnability.

  • DME (Dimethyl Ether, $CH_3OCH_3$) has highly attracted attention as an alternative fuel for transportation, power generation and LPG substitute owing to its easy transportation and cleanliness. This study was conducted to verify the combustion performance and to identify potential problems when DME is fuelled to a gas turbine. GE7EA gas turbine of Pyong-Tak power plant was selected as a target to apply the DME. Combustion tests were conducted by comparing DME with methane, which is a major component of natural gas, in terms of combustion instability, $NO_X$ and CO emissions, and the outlet temperature of the combustion chamber. The results of the performance tests show that DME is very clean but has a low combustion efficiency in low load condition. From the results of the fuel nozzle temperature we have ascertained that DME is easy to flash back, and this property should be considered when operating a gas turbine and retrofitting a burner.

  • The aims of this study are to evaluate the quality of hospital food services and the evaluate the quality in selected hospitals trough the use of the questionnaires. A survey of 30 hospital food and nutrition service department was undertaken and detailed information was collected from each, including, surveys of 1, 016 patient. Statistical data analysis was completed using the SAS/win 6.11 package for descriptive analysis, t-test X$^2$-test ANOVA principal component analysis , and cluster analysis and cluster analysis. In the case of patient satisfaction with hospital food and food services, overall satisfaction scores of male and female were 3.54 and 3.45 showing higher levels than the average score(3.00) The aspect of the food and food service which received the lowest ratings by patients was 'meal rounding while dining'. After conduction of factor analysis of variables affecting the patients meal satisfaction 3 groups including the 'menu satisfaction factor', 'service satisfaction factor ' and 'nutrition management satisfaction factor ' were selected. 3 clusters were categorized by the 'service cluster' 'nutrition management cluster', 'men cluster', and 'menu nutrition service cluster' after conducting a cluster analysis with influencing variables affecting patients meal satisfaction. The overview results of patient satisfaction by cluster were : in the case of the service group, such factors as taste, portion size, dealing with complaints while dining meal rounding while dining should be managed with caution In case of the nutrition management group, such factors as taste, portion size, temperature of the food intake, and dependence on hospital food should be managed with care, In the case of the menu groups, such factors as punctuality of meal times, contaminated substances in meals and serving mistakes, cleanliness of dishes, kindness of the server meal rounding while dining should by particularly managed with importance.
